SCHLESWIG-HOLSTEIN FESTIVAL CHOIR

The Johannesburg International Mozart Festival is delighted and honoured to yet again join forces with the Schleswig-Holstein Musik Festival (SHMF) in Germany for a programme, which provides support for young South African vocal talents. This collaboration started exactly two year ago when Rolf Beck, internationally renowned choir director and Intendant of the Schleswig-Holstein Musik Festival, and his colleagues flew to South Africa to audition young singers for the prestigious SHMF Choir Academy. Seven promising talents were chosen and invited to spend the summer of 2010 at the Festival in Germany, joining about 60 other young colleagues from 21 different nations.

In 2011 the opening concert of the Johannesburg International Mozart Festival featured members of the Schleswig-Holstein Festival Choir, among them the seven South African participants.

Both festivals are committed to their continued support for young South African singers and are glad to announce the auditions for the 2012 Schleswig-Holstein Festival Choir. These will be held at the University of the Witwatersrand (Derrick Lewis Room, Education Campus) between 13.00h - 17.00h on Thursday, 9 February 2012.
